| 要約: | This book recounts the personal odyssey of this Westerner in the Orient. Through Schull's keen eyes we observe the nation's gravitation toward things American during the Occupation years, when General MacArthur's influence on the Japanese seemed unbounded. Yet Schull also witnessed a rekindling of national spirit in the 1950s that has allowed Japan to surpass, in peacetime, the econimic accomplishments of the nation it could not defeat in war. |
